International Social Emotional Learning Day is March 26

At its core, social and emotional learning (SEL) is self-awareness, self-management, social awareness, responsible decision making, and relationship skills. The ability to understand and label feelings helps students to communicate their needs and build resilience. The Social-Emotional Learning collection on PBS LearningMedia contains videos that introduce the five core competencies of SEL as well as videos on ten indicators of school-wide SEL and practical tips for implementation.  Learn More: KET Education
